This letter presents a miniature conformal array that provides continuous coverage and good axial ratio from 1100-1600 MHz. Concurrently, it maintains greater than 1.5 dBic RHCP gain and return loss less than -10 dB. The four element array is comprised of two-arm slot spirals with lightweight polymer substrate dielectric loading and a novel termination resistor topology. Multiple elements provide the capability to suppress interfering signals common in GNSS applications. The array, including feeding network, is 3.5 '' x 3.5 '' x 0.8 '' in size and fits into the FRPA-3 footprint and radome.
